你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

Complexity 结构

定义

定义复杂度的值。

[Newtonsoft.Json.JsonConverter(typeof(Microsoft.Azure.Management.Media.Models.ComplexityConverter))]
public struct Complexity : IEquatable<Microsoft.Azure.Management.Media.Models.Complexity>
[<Newtonsoft.Json.JsonConverter(typeof(Microsoft.Azure.Management.Media.Models.ComplexityConverter))>]
type Complexity = struct
Public Structure Complexity
Implements IEquatable(Of Complexity)
继承
Complexity
属性
Newtonsoft.Json.JsonConverterAttribute
实现

字段

Balanced

将编码器配置为使用在速度和质量之间实现平衡的设置。

Quality

将编码器配置为使用经过优化的设置,以生成更高质量的输出,但代价是总体编码时间变慢。

Speed

将编码器配置为使用经过优化以加快编码速度的设置。 为了缩短编码时间,会牺牲质量。

方法

Equals(Complexity)

比较复杂类型的枚举

Equals(Object)

对于复杂性,重写 Equals 运算符

GetHashCode()

返回 hashCode 复杂性的

ToString()

返回复杂性的字符串表示形式

运算符

Equality(Complexity, Complexity)

重写 == 运算符以获取枚举复杂性

Implicit(Complexity to String)

用于将复杂性转换为字符串的隐式运算符

Implicit(String to Complexity)

用于将字符串转换为复杂性的隐式运算符

Inequality(Complexity, Complexity)

重写 != 运算符以获取枚举复杂性

适用于